Job description

Overview

Element has an opportunity for a Machinist to join our rapidly expanding team. As a member of the operations team, the Machining position performs a variety of routine and non-routine machining assignments within the department assigned and insures timely and accurate test results under direct supervision. The technician positions must be proficient in a number of core business skills including but not limited to compliance to established safety rules, code of conduct, and company policies and procedures.

Responsibilities
  • Uses cutting equipment to prepare specimens for testing as dictated in customer specifications
  • Designs, sets-up and performs a variety of machining tasks according to customer specifications and requirements
  • Requires little supervision and technical input of a Department Manager, Principal Machinist, Project Coordinator or Engineer
  • Possesses the ability to mentor and train machinists who have less experience through effective communication of machining process and technical data
  • Ability to transfer technical knowledge of machining procedures/requirements and successfully satisfy and meet customer expectations
  • Maintains equipment and schedules preventative maintenance
  • Gathers and records dimensions in accordance with quality assurance requirements
Skills / Qualifications
  • Working knowledge of laboratory safety
  • High school/ diploma or GED certificate preferred; College or vocational school coursework welcomed
  • Must have earned Associate degree in related testing or science field and/or possess 3-6 years of experience in a machining shop environment
  • In-depth understanding of specimen preparation
  • May have earned Associate degree mechanical related field
  • Depth of understanding related to machining concepts, measuring instruments and dimensional concepts
  • Working knowledge of machine shop safety protocol
  • Strong computer skills
  • Ability to apply concepts of basic algebra and geometry a plus

Physical Demands:

  • Frequency of required physical force: Moderate
  • Lifting requirements: lifting <50 lbs. often and > 50 lbs. on occasion
  • Ability to stand on feet for long periods of time
  • Ability to lift 50+lbs periodically
